Why a gas generator?
PEAK Scientific offers you a practical and cost-effective alternative to pressurized gas cylinders,
dewars or bulk storage of laboratory gas. Traditional sources of gas incur on-going delivery,
administrative and rental costs, all of which impact on business revenue or facility budgets.
A PEAK generator provides you with a dependable, easy to use on-demand gas solution without
the safety concerns and hassle of managing stocking and restocking supplies with frequent
deliveries when using gas cylinders or other methods of bulk gas supply such as dewars. What’s
more, while the price of delivered gas is subject to volatility as well as delivery delays, a generator
from PEAK Scientific represents a stable and dependable long-term investment.

Green Solution
While the economic benefits of investing in a gas generator are easy to appreciate (especially
from the point of view of the lab manager!), there is also a genuine environmental benefit.
Consider the carbon footprint of a pressurized cylinder of gas, delivered from depot to your
laboratory then collected again for refilling before resuming the cycle. Depending on
geography, that could be substantial transportation distances, not to mention the energy
consumption involved in industrial gas manufacture and processing. Engineered with energy
efficiency in mind, a PEAK Scientific gas generator offers a far more environmentally
sustainable source of laboratory gas over its lifetime.

Precision
Precision Hydrogen
The Precision Hydrogen generators are designed to provide high quality gas needed for GC detectors requiring
hydrogen fuel gas, such as FID, whilst the Precision Hydrogen Trace generators are capable of supplying GC
carrier gas as well as detector gases for GC and GC/MS. One generator is capable of supplying multiple GCs and
GC detectors, and there are various flow rates available to suit individual laboratory needs. These generators utilize
a Proton Exchange Membrane (PEM) to create hydrogen gas from deionized water and are equipped with a dryer
to provide high purity hydrogen. The Precision Hydrogen generators are also suitable for providing collision gas for
ICP-MS, whilst Hydrogen Trace is also suitable for reaction gas.
Precision Hydrogen gas generators come with various safety features as standard, giving you complete peace of
mind in the laboratory and are a far safer, dependable and convenient alternative to cylinders.

Precision
Precision Nitrogen
The Precision Nitrogen generators are available in both standard and trace models. The standard models come in
three flow rate models (250cc, 600cc and 1L) which are able to provide make-up gas, reference gas and gas for
nitrogen sample preparation (i.e. headspace). The Nitrogen Trace models are engineered to produce hydrocarbonfree zero nitrogen as carrier gas, make-up gas and reference gas for sample preparation available in 250cc, 600cc
and 1L models.
These generators are capable of delivering high purity nitrogen, removing oxygen and moisture via Pressure Swing
Adsorption and Carbon Molecular Sieve technology and a cat chamber is employed for Hydrocarbon removal (as
methane - trace models only). As with all Precision Series generators, nitrogen models benefit from a compact and
modular, stackable design, minimizing the total footprint required for GC gas supply and providing flexibility to
add or remove modules as your laboratory requirements grow over time.

Precision
Precision Zero Air
The Precision Zero Air generators are designed specifically to supply clean, dry, hydrocarbon free air to be used as
flame support gas for GC.
As with all Precision Series generators, Zero Air benefits from a compact and modular, stackable design,
minimizing the total footprint required for GC gas supply, and providing flexibility to add or remove modules as
your laboratory requirements evolve over time.
